Early Life:
Rana Sanaullah was born in Faisalabad on January 1, 1950. His father Sher Muhammad Khan is a known man who is from a Rajput family.
After completing school he joined Government College Faisalabad where he did his Bachelors in commerce. Then he shifted to Lahore and completed his LLB from Punjab Law College, Lahore. This was start of his career as a lawyer.
Political Career:
Rana Sanaullah Khan started his political career from Pakistan Peoples Party (PPP) in his hometown Faisalabad. In the general elections of 1990 he started his provincial career as a candidate of Punjab Assembly.
But his affiliation with PPP was short lived and he joined Pakistan Muslim League Nawaz (PMLN) in 1993 and was elected as MPA in general elections of 1997.
After that he participated in many elections and became a prominent a leading figure of PMLN. In 2018 General elections he decided to participate for the National Assembly and become an MNA for the first time from constituency NA-106 (Faisalabad-VI).
During his political career he was arrested multiple times including during the dictatorship of General Musharraf. He narrated that when he planned to organize against the military coup he was arrested and tortured.
Model Town Incident:
He is accused by opponents for being the culprit behind the raid on Minhaj-ul-Quran International’s Lahore secretariat on June 17, 2014. In which many innocent people including women lost their lives.
His statement that police action was justified to maintain law and order resulted in backlash. Many allege that he as the Law minister was involved in the killings.
Chief Minister Punjab Shahbaz Sharif removed him from ministry to calm people but political opponents demanded the resignation of the CM. An FIR was also lodged against CM Punjab & Rana Sanaullah for being the key figures in the killings.
